如何安装并启动mysql数据库
目录:
一、准备工作
检查电脑环境
下载SQL安装包
二、安装MySQL安装包
1.windows系统的安装
2.Linux系统的安装
三、配置环境变量
1.Windows系统
2. Linux系统
四、启动MySQL服务
五、登录MySQL数据库
六、验证安装是否成功
七、注意事项
一、下载MySQL安装包
- 访问MySQL官方网站:MySQL官网,点击“DOWNLOADS”按钮。
- 在下载页面,选择“MySQL Community Server”版本,这是免费且开源的。
- 根据操作系统类型(如Windows、Linux等),选择相应的安装包进行下载。
二、安装MySQL
-
Windows系统:
- 双击下载的安装包文件,启动安装程序。
- 根据安装提示进行安装,选择自定义安装路径(建议安装在非系统盘,如E盘)。
- 在安装过程中,会提示选择安装的产品组件,根据需求选择。
- 配置MySQL服务,包括设置root密码、服务名称等。
- 点击“Execute”执行安装配置,等待安装完成。
-
Linux系统:
- 使用包管理器(如apt、yum等)安装MySQL,或者下载MySQL的安装包进行手动安装。
- 安装过程中,需要配置MySQL的root密码和其他相关参数。
三、配置环境变量(Windows系统)
- 找到MySQL安装目录下的bin目录,复制其路径。
- 右击电脑图标,选择“属性”,然后点击“高级系统设置”。
- 在“系统属性”窗口中,点击“环境变量”。
- 在“系统变量”中找到Path,点击“编辑”。
- 在Path变量的值中,添加MySQL bin目录的路径(用英文分号;与其他路径分隔)。
四、启动MySQL服务
-
Windows系统:
- 通过“计算机管理”或“任务管理器”找到MySQL服务,右键点击选择“启动”。
- 或者在命令行中输入
net start mysql(服务名可能因安装时配置而异,如mysql56、mysql80等),然后按Enter键启动服务。
-
Linux系统:
- 在命令行中输入
sudo service mysql start,然后按Enter键启动服务。 - 或者使用
systemctl start mysql命令启动服务(取决于系统配置)。
- 在命令行中输入
五、登录MySQL数据库
-
使用MySQL自带的客户端:
- 在Windows系统中,可以通过开始菜单找到MySQL的客户端工具,双击打开并输入root密码进行登录。
- 在Linux系统中,可以在命令行中输入
mysql -uroot -p,然后输入root密码进行登录。
-
使用系统自带的命令行工具:
- 在Windows系统中,打开命令行窗口(cmd),输入
mysql -h localhost -P 3306 -u root -p(端口号3306可省略),然后输入root密码进行登录。 - 在Linux系统中,同样可以在命令行中输入上述命令进行登录。
- 在Windows系统中,打开命令行窗口(cmd),输入
六、验证安装是否成功
- 登录MySQL数据库后,可以执行一些简单的SQL语句来验证数据库是否正常运行。
- 例如,可以输入
SHOW DATABASES;来查看数据库列表。
七、注意事项
- 在安装和配置MySQL时,请确保遵循正确的操作步骤,避免因误操作导致数据库服务出现问题。
- 定期备份数据库和监控系统性能是保障数据库安全稳定的重要措施。
- 如果在安装或启动过程中遇到问题,可以查阅MySQL的官方文档或寻求社区的帮助。
通过以上步骤,您应该能够成功安装并启动MySQL数据库。如果您使用的是其他类型的数据库(如Oracle、SQL Server等),则安装和启动的步骤可能会有所不同,请参考相应数据库的官方文档进行操作。
由于直接在这个文本环境中插入图片是不可能的,但我可以提供一些代码片段的示例,并描述如何在相应的环境中执行这些代码。您可以根据这些描述在您的开发环境或命令行工具中执行它们,并自行截图。
Windows系统下MySQL的安装与启动命令行示例
(这一步通常是通过MySQL Installer GUI完成的,不需要命令行。但如果您选择手动安装,可能需要解压下载的安装包到指定目录。)
2. 配置环境变量
(这一步已经在前面的教程中描述过,但不需要命令行代码。您可以在系统属性中编辑环境变量,将MySQL的bin目录添加到Path中。)
3. 启动MySQL服务
打开命令提示符(cmd),输入以下命令启动MySQL服务(服务名可能因安装时配置而异):
net start MySQL57 # 假设服务名为MySQL57 |
4. 登录MySQL
在命令提示符中,输入以下命令登录MySQL数据库:
mysql -uroot -p # -u后面跟用户名,-p表示提示输入密码 |
(此时系统会提示您输入MySQL的root密码。)
5. 执行SQL语句
登录成功后,您可以执行SQL语句来验证数据库是否正常运行。例如,查看数据库列表:
SHOW DATABASES; |
(注意:这一步是在MySQL客户端中执行的,不是在命令提示符中。)
Linux系统下MySQL的安装与启动命令行示例
1. 安装MySQL
在基于Debian的系统(如Ubuntu)上,您可以使用以下命令安装MySQL:
sudo apt update |
|
sudo apt install mysql-server |
在基于Red Hat的系统(如CentOS)上,您可能需要使用yum或dnf命令:
sudo yum install mysql-server # 对于较旧版本的CentOS |
|
# 或者 |
|
sudo dnf install mysql-server # 对于较新版本的CentOS/RHEL |
2. 启动MySQL服务
安装完成后,您可以使用以下命令启动MySQL服务:
sudo systemctl start mysqld # 对于systemd管理的系统 |
|
# 或者 |
|
sudo service mysql start # 对于使用SysVinit的系统(较旧) |
3. 登录MySQL
与Windows系统类似,您可以使用以下命令登录MySQL数据库:
bash复制代码
mysql -uroot -p # -u后面跟用户名,-p表示提示输入密码 |
4. 执行SQL语句
同样,登录成功后,您可以执行SQL语句来验证数据库是否正常运行。例如,查看数据库列表:
SHOW DATABASES; |
截图建议
- 安装过程:在安装MySQL的过程中,您可以截取安装向导的各个步骤,特别是配置MySQL服务(如设置root密码)的页面。
- 命令提示符:在执行命令(如
net start MySQL57、mysql -uroot -p等)时,截取命令提示符窗口的输出。 - MySQL客户端:在登录MySQL客户端后,截取执行SQL语句(如
SHOW DATABASES;)后的结果。
DAMO开发者矩阵,由阿里巴巴达摩院和中国互联网协会联合发起,致力于探讨最前沿的技术趋势与应用成果,搭建高质量的交流与分享平台,推动技术创新与产业应用链接,围绕“人工智能与新型计算”构建开放共享的开发者生态。
更多推荐



所有评论(0)